ÂÒÂ×ÊÓÆµ study: Despite perceptions, breast milk sharing rarely anonymous
December 1, 2015
Research by ÂÒÂ×ÊÓÆµ professors Aunchalee Palmquist and Kirsten Doehler suggests that most women in the United States who donate human breast milk to another mother do so with caution and knowledge about each other.
